"The LORD by wisdom hath founded the earth; by understanding hath he established the heavens." - Proverbs 3:19

Heavenly Father,

As I come before You today, I am reminded of the profound words found in Proverbs 3:19, "The LORD by wisdom hath founded the earth; by understanding hath he established the heavens." Lord, I pause in reverence at the beauty of Your creation and the depth of Your wisdom. Your Word speaks truth that transcends time and space, illuminating my path and guiding my thoughts. I hold these words close to my heart, recognizing that they are not merely statements of fact, but declarations of Your glory and the foundation of all that exists.

Lord, I confess that the earthly noise often drowns out Your gentle whispers. In moments of chaos, I seek clarity; in times of uncertainty, I long for guidance. Teach me to embrace Your wisdom as the very lens through which I perceive the world around me. Let me not be swayed by the fleeting ideas of man, but rather anchored in the eternal truths that You have established. May I understand that Your wisdom is the cornerstone of the universe and that through it, You have crafted everything with purpose and intention.

I ask, Father, for a heart that yearns for Your understanding. You have given me the marvel of creation as a canvas of Your majesty. Help me to see the intricate details of the world not just as mundane occurrences, but as reflections of Your character and Your love. When I gaze upon the mountains that rise high above, let me remember that it is by Your wisdom that they stand firm. When I look upon the expansive skies, let me feel Your peace knowing that You intricately designed the heavens with understanding.

Grant me, Lord, the grace to appreciate the complexity and simplicity of all living things. Help me to discern the balance You have put in place; the cycle of life, the rhythm of the seasons, and the gentle caress of the wind. Let these elements speak to my spirit, reminding me that I am a part of Your creation—a creation that thrives under Your wise governance and understanding.

As I acknowledge Your role as the Creator, I also recognize that Your wisdom and understanding extend far beyond nature. They encompass the very essence of life and relationships. Teach me how to weave Your wisdom into my daily interactions with others. May my words be seasoned with the salt of divine understanding so that I may uplift and encourage those around me. Let my actions reflect Your love and compassion, that I may be a vessel for Your peace and wisdom in a world so desperately in need of hope.

Father, I humbly seek Your guidance in my personal life. I often wrestle with decisions that require not only careful thought but wisdom from above. In those moments of uncertainty, help me lean on You. Direct my paths and illuminate my mind with understanding. Let my choices align with the truth of Your Word, leading me down the paths You have ordained for me.

As I navigate the challenges of life, remind me of the uniqueness of Your creation. I am wonderfully made, fashioned by Your hands. Let me embrace my purpose with confidence and humility, acknowledging that my life is to reflect Your glory and wisdom.

In closing, Lord, I thank You for being the foundation of my existence. May I live daily under the banner of Your wisdom and understanding, glorifying You in all that I do. Let Your creation ignite within me a passion for wisdom, not only for myself but for my family, my friends, and our world. Thank You for Your love, which serves as the guiding star in the vast expanse of life.

In the mighty name of Jesus, I pray, Amen.
